Top neighborhoods in Asheville

  • Five Points

    Five Points

    What it’s like to live in Five Points

    Asheville's creative pulse beats strongest here, where the River Arts District's 200+ studios occupy converted industrial buildings. Renters appreciate monthly gallery crawls but face limited late-night dining beyond 9PM. The neighborhood's converted lofts attract artists seeking high ceilings over modern appliances.

  • Downtown Asheville

    Downtown Asheville

    What it’s like to live in Downtown Asheville

    Artistic energy defines Downtown Asheville, where historic buildings house distinctive apartments above nationally-acclaimed restaurants and galleries. The walkable district surrounds Pack Square with its regular festivals and community events, while nearby microbreweries and performance venues create built-in entertainment beyond your apartment walls. Though tourist presence increases during weekends and peak seasons, the authentic community connections through independent businesses and cultural initiatives create distinctive living experiences beyond typical rental situations.

  • Oakley

    What it’s like to live in Oakley

    Oakley embodies Asheville's artistic spirit with its mix of craftsman bungalows and converted barns housing pottery studios. Residents enjoy easy access to the Blue Ridge Parkway for weekend hiking while maintaining proximity to downtown music venues. The neighborhood's Oakley Farmers Market provides mid-week produce from local farms, though the railroad tracks create occasional noise disruptions. Craft beverage enthusiasts appreciate the walkable breweries and meaderies that host frequent community events.

Overview of Findings

Apartment List has released Asheville’s results from the third annual Apartment List Renter Satisfaction Survey. This survey, which drew on responses from over 45,000 renters nationwide, provides insight on what states and cities must do to meet the needs of the country’s 111 million renters.

"Asheville renters expressed general satisfaction with the city overall," according to Apartment List. "However, ratings varied greatly across different categories, indicating that even though renters love Asheville, some aspects can be better."

Key Findings in Asheville include the following:

  • Asheville renters gave their city an A overall.

  • The highest-rated categories for Asheville were weather (A+), pet-friendliness (A) and commute time (A).

  • The areas of concern to Asheville renters are affordability, public transit, and jobs and career opportunities, which all received scores of F.

  • Asheville earned similar scores compared to other cities in North Carolina like Charlotte (A-), Raleigh (A) and Greensboro (A-), but earned higher marks than Durham (C) and Wilmington (C).

  • Asheville did relatively well compared to cities nationwide, including Los Angeles (C+), Portland (B) and Philadelphia (C+).

  • The top rated cities nationwide for renter satisfaction include Scottsdale, AZ, Irvine, CA, Boulder, CO and Ann Arbor, MI. The lowest rated cities include Tallahassee, FL, Stockton, CA, Dayton, OH, Detroit, MI and Newark, NJ.

Living in Asheville, NC

Greetings, one and all, and welcome to the only online hub you’ll ever need to find the apartment of your dreams in Asheville, North Carolina! Located in the majestic Blue Ridge Mountains at the vortex of the French Broad and Swannanoa Rivers, Asheville has been dubbed “America’s Happiest City,” “the Paris of the South,” and, courtesy of Rolling Stone magazine, “America’s New Freak Capital.” Surrounded by breathtaking scenery and boasting amenities and living quarters appealing to everyone from singles, artists, and hippies to married couples, families, and retirees, Asheville – no matter what nickname you give it – is undoubtedly a wonderful place to simply call home.
